2008 Audi Q7 vs. 1974 Lamborghini Countach

To start off, 2008 Audi Q7 is newer by 34 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1974 Lamborghini Countach.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1974 Lamborghini Countach would be higher. At 4,162 cc (8 cylinders), 2008 Audi Q7 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1974 Lamborghini Countach (374 HP @ 7500 RPM) has 29 more horse power than 2008 Audi Q7. (345 HP @ 6800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1974 Lamborghini Countach should accelerate faster than 2008 Audi Q7.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Audi Q7 weights approximately 1040 kg more than 1974 Lamborghini Countach.

Because 2008 Audi Q7 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1974 Lamborghini Countach.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Audi Q7 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Audi Q7 (440 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 78 more torque (in Nm) than 1974 Lamborghini Countach. (362 Nm @ 5000 RPM). This means 2008 Audi Q7 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1974 Lamborghini Countach. 2008 Audi Q7 has automatic transmission and 1974 Lamborghini Countach has manual transmission. 1974 Lamborghini Countach will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2008 Audi Q7 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

2008 Audi Q7 1974 Lamborghini Countach
Make Audi Lamborghini
Model Q7 Countach
Year Released 2008 1974
Body Type SUV Coupe
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 4162 cc 3929 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 12 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 345 HP 374 HP
Engine RPM 6800 RPM 7500 RPM
Torque 440 Nm 362 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 5000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 84.5 mm 82 mm
Engine Stroke Size 92.8 mm 62 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 12.5:1 10.4:1
Top Speed 244 km/hour 260 km/hour
Drive Type 4WD Rear
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 2240 kg 1200 kg
Vehicle Length 5090 mm 4150 mm
Vehicle Width 1990 mm 1900 mm
Vehicle Height 1740 mm 1080 mm
Wheelbase Size 3010 mm 2460 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 100 L 120 L
